This is kind of amazing. The New York Times has a review of a new book by Jonah Goldberg, and in the review, the topic of the National Recovery Administration (a Depression Era Federal Agency) came up. How well did the editors and fact checkers at the Times do? Well, the link for the N.R.A. they used goes to information on the National Rifle Association. That's the kind of error that would get seriously dinged in a high school level paper (my 11th grade teacher certainly would have noticed).

Explain to me again why I should trust a source like the Times more than, say, an arbitrary blogger?
